Demographics details for Attalla, AL vs Zanesville, OH

Population Overview

Compare main population characteristics in Attalla, AL vs Zanesville, OH.

Data Attalla Zanesville
Population 5,836 24,600
Median Age 48.1 years 38.1 years
Median Income $51,875 $40,927
Married Families 43.0% 25.0%
Poverty Level Data is updating 11%
Unemployment Rate 4.2 6.0

Population Comparison: Attalla vs Zanesville

  • The population in Zanesville is higher at 24,600, compared to 5,836 in Attalla.
  • Residents in Attalla have a higher median age of 48.1 years compared to 38.1 years in Zanesville.
  • Attalla has a higher median income of $51,875 compared to $40,927 in Zanesville.
  • A higher percentage of married families is found in Attalla at 43.0% compared to 25.0% in Zanesville.
  • The poverty level is higher in Zanesville at 11%, compared to 0% in Attalla.
  • Zanesville has a higher unemployment rate at 6.0% compared to 4.2% in Attalla.

Health Statistics

The health statistics provide insights into prevalent health conditions in two communities.

Health Metric Attalla Zanesville
Mental Health Not Good 21.4% 20.8%
Physical Health Not Good 14.8% 15.5%
Depression 26.4% 26.7%
Smoking 22.3% 25.8%
Binge Drinking 14.8% 16.6%
Obesity 40.6% 47.8%
Disability Percentage 14.0% 19.0%

Health Statistics Comparison: Attalla vs Zanesville

  • More residents in Attalla report poor mental health at 21.4% compared to 20.8% in Zanesville.
  • Higher depression rates are seen in Zanesville at 26.7% versus 26.4% in Attalla.
  • Zanesville has a higher smoking rate at 25.8% compared to 22.3% in Attalla.
  • More residents engage in binge drinking in Zanesville at 16.6% compared to 14.8% in Attalla.
  • Zanesville has higher obesity rates at 47.8% compared to 40.6% in Attalla.
  • There is a higher percentage of disabled individuals in Zanesville at 19.0% compared to 14.0% in Attalla.
